Understanding Personal Branding
Personal branding is the process of establishing and promoting what you stand for as an individual. It encompasses your skills, experiences, and personality traits, all wrapped up in a narrative that tells the world who you are. The Role of Passion Projects
Passion projects are personal endeavors that one undertakes out of love rather than financial gain. They can take many forms, from a blog or podcast to artwork or community initiatives. These projects not only serve as a creative outlet but also play a significant role in shaping your personal brand.
Engaging in passion projects can enhance your skill set, provide opportunities for networking, and showcase your expertise. For instance, if you’re a graphic designer, creating a series of illustrations or a personal website can highlight your style and capabilities. These projects can also illustrate your commitment to your craft and your ability to innovate, both of which are appealing qualities in any profession.
Digital Design: The Visual Language of Branding
In the realm of personal branding, digital design is often the first point of interaction between you and your audience. Visual elements such as logos, color palettes, typography, and website layouts contribute significantly to how your brand is perceived. A well-designed digital presence can communicate professionalism, creativity, and authenticity.
Investing time in understanding design principles can dramatically enhance your personal brand. For example, consistent use of colors and fonts across all your platforms creates a cohesive visual identity, making you more memorable. Tools like Canva and Adobe Spark make it easier than ever for non-designers to create visually appealing content that aligns with their brand ethos.

Building Your Online Presence
Creating a strong online presence is essential in effectively communicating your personal brand. Start by selecting the right platforms that align with your goals. LinkedIn is excellent for professional networking, while Instagram and Twitter can help showcase your creativity and engage with a broader audience.
Consistency is key when it comes to your online presence. Regularly update your profiles, share your projects, and engage with your audience. Use analytics tools to track engagement and understand what resonates with your followers. The insights gained can help refine your approach, making your personal brand more impactful.
